Go to Settings and click on General then click on "iPhone Storage". You will then scroll down to see the list of all the apps installed on your iPhone. Tap on the app you want to uninstall and delete the app.
For iOS 11 and above:
Go into your Settings and click on "General" and then click on iPhone Storage. You will see the option "Offload Unused Apps". Right next to it is the "Enable" option. Click on the "Enable" option and this will offload the apps that you don't use.

Give up technology? Take cold showers? Abstain from alcohol? All around the world, thousands of men find themselves trapped in negative, habitual thought and behavior patterns. You know what we're talking about: endless scrolling through useless noise, unending binges of shows you stopped caring about three seasons ago, two-three-four-five drinks per night celebrating nothing in particular, we live for the weekends and then waste them away. Surely, we were made for more than this. Exodus 90 is an introduction to a different kind of life: a life of responsibility and meaning and freedom. Freedom from our vices and freedom to live a life for others: our families, friends, and communities. Exodus 90 calls you to follow a disciplined life of prayer, asceticism, and fraternity. Over the course of ninety days, you will say goodbye to creature comforts and find new life in Christ. You'll enter into silent prayer each day.
